Full job description
Recruiting for a day-to-day building substitute to fill-in for teacher aides or teaching assistants while they are out of the classroom.
In this job as a Paraprofessional, you may be required to complete the following tasks:
-
Lift, carry, pull up to 60 lbs.
-
Be outdoors for up to an hour year around in potentially inclement weather
-
Be on your feet and supervising consistently for up to an hour
-
Be able to run and keep up with a child
-
With training, operate a copier and complete classroom cutting and clerical tasks
-
Speak and communicate clearly with children
-
Be able to sit and get up from the floor or low seated position.
-
Be part of a P.E. class and be able to support sport activities
Job Qualifications
M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S: Graduation from high school or possession of an equivalency diploma, plus
EITHER: (A) One (1) year of full-time or its part-time equivalent paid or volunteer equivalent experience working in a clerical capacity;
OR,
(B) One (1) year of full-time or its part-time equivalent paid or volunteer equivalent experience working with children;
OR,
(C) Possession of a certificate of completion for a course for Child Care through an occupational school, The American Red Cross or similar agency;
OR,
(D) A combination of experience as defined by the limits of (A), (B), and (C) above.
NOTE: Successful completion of one (1) year of college education beyond high school (minimum of 30 semester college credit hours) may be substituted for the one (1) year of experience.
